UNRWA upholds the basic human rights of Palestinian refugees. It is on the ground ensuring access to high quality education and health care to 5.4 million Palestinian refugees, protecting Palestinian refugees from poverty.

By providing innovative and cost-effective assistance, UNRWA contributes to stability across the region.

Excellencies,

Let us not forget that UNRWA is a product of the General Assembly. Therefore, each of us has a responsibility to follow through on our commitments in order to safeguard the agency against the serious political and financial challenges it faces.

In the Seventy-Fourth Session of the General Assembly, we will consider the renewal of UNRWA’s mandate.  We must re-commit to UNWRA until a lasting political solution is found to the underlying conflict.

I would like to express my strongest support for a two-state solution where Palestine and Israel live side-by-side in peace and security.

The International Community has the responsibility to fulfill its many related UN Resolutions in support of the aspirations and rights of the Palestinian people.

I welcome today’s strategic discussion among UNRWA’s key partners.

I look forward to working with all of you to ensure a smooth renewal of UNRWA’s mandate, for a full three years and without changes.
